Architect-Engineer Contract Support Services
The Social Security Administration intends to award a single IDIQ contract for nationwide architect-engineer services, with a significant portion of the work to be performed in the Baltimore metropolitan area. The contract will have a one-year base period and four one-year option periods, with an estimated maximum value of $60 million. Required services span the entire project lifecycle, from pre-design and site analysis through construction administration and post-construction inspection. The necessary disciplines include a wide range of architectural, engineering, and project management roles. Proficiency in AutoCAD and Revit is a mandatory requirement.
